REVIEW OF GEOSTATISTICS IN GEOHYDROLOGY. II: APPLICATIONS
This paper reviews the current applications of geostatistical techniques in ground-water hydrology. Five fields of applications are considered: mapping; simulation of hydrological variables; estimation using the flow equations; sampling design; and geostatistical applications in ground-water system manamgement. A comprehensive bibliography is included of geostatistical and related publications in geohydrology.
